Imagine waking up on a weekend morning, the sun streaming through the kitchen window, and the aroma of something delicious wafting through the air. You’re not dreaming; it’s just the magic of this Breakfast Mac and Cheese Recipe. Combining the best elements of a hearty breakfast and creamy mac and cheese, this dish is perfect for brunches, cozy family gatherings, or even a comforting dinner. With layers of flavor from sausage, peppers, and a cheesy goodness that will make your taste buds sing, this recipe is a must-try!
Why You’ll Love This Recipe

This Breakfast Mac and Cheese Recipe is not only indulgent but also incredibly versatile. It’s an all-in-one dish that brings together your favorite breakfast ingredients in a familiar form that everyone loves—mac and cheese! The creamy cheese sauce envelops the pasta and protein, while the addition of vegetables adds a pop of color and nutrition. Whether you’re feeding a crowd or just treating yourself, this recipe is sure to satisfy. Plus, it’s easy to customize, allowing you to make it your own!
What We’re Using
To whip up this delicious dish, gather the following ingredients:
- 1 pound of pasta (I used cavatappi shaped pasta)
- 1 pound breakfast sausage (removed from casings and crumbled)
- 1 large onion (diced)
- 1 red pepper (diced)
- 1 jalapeño pepper (discard seeds and dice)
- 1 teaspoon garlic salt
- 4 tablespoons butter
- 6 tablespoons flour
- 4 cups whole milk
- 2 cups shredded colby jack cheese
- 2 cups pepper jack cheese
- 2 cups sharp cheddar cheese
- Salt and pepper to taste
- 4 eggs
- 5 or 6 toasted breakfast biscuits (homemade or from the refrigerated aisle of the grocery store, crumbled)
Before You Start: Equipment
Before diving into the cooking process, make sure you have the right equipment on hand:
- Large pot for boiling pasta
- Skillet for cooking sausage and vegetables
- Whisk for making the cheese sauce
- Baking dish (9×13 inches works well)
- Mixing bowls for combining ingredients
- Measuring cups and spoons for accuracy
Breakfast Mac and Cheese Recipe in Steps

Step 1: Cook the Pasta
Bring a large pot of salted water to a boil. Add the cavatappi pasta and cook according to package instructions until al dente. Drain and set aside.
Step 2: Sauté the Sausage and Veggies
In a large skillet over medium heat, cook the crumbled breakfast sausage until browned and fully cooked. Drain excess fat if necessary. Add the diced onion, red pepper, and jalapeño to the skillet. Sauté until the onions are translucent and the peppers are tender, about 5-7 minutes. Season with garlic salt.
Step 3: Make the Cheese Sauce
In a separate saucepan, melt the butter over medium heat. Once melted, whisk in the flour and cook for about 1 minute, stirring constantly. Gradually whisk in the whole milk, ensuring no lumps form. Continue whisking until the mixture thickens, about 5-7 minutes. Remove from heat and stir in the shredded colby jack, pepper jack, and sharp cheddar cheese until completely melted and smooth.
Step 4: Combine Everything
In a large mixing bowl, combine the cooked pasta, sausage and vegetable mixture, and cheese sauce. Mix well to ensure everything is evenly coated. Taste and adjust seasoning with salt and pepper if needed.
Step 5: Add the Eggs
Beat the eggs in a small bowl, then fold them into the pasta and cheese mixture. This will add a lovely richness to your Breakfast Mac and Cheese.
Step 6: Prepare for Baking
Preheat your oven to 350°F (175°C). Transfer the pasta mixture to a greased baking dish. Top with crumbled breakfast biscuits for a delightful crunch.
Step 7: Bake
Bake in the preheated oven for 25-30 minutes, or until the top is golden brown and bubbly.
Step 8: Serve and Enjoy!
Let the dish cool for a few minutes before serving. Scoop it onto plates, and enjoy your warm, cheesy Breakfast Mac and Cheese!
Warm & Cool Weather Spins

This Breakfast Mac and Cheese Recipe can be adapted for any season. Here are some ideas:
- In the summer, try adding fresh herbs like basil or spinach for a refreshing twist.
- For a heartier winter dish, incorporate roasted vegetables like Brussels sprouts or butternut squash.
- Want a bit of a kick? Add diced green chiles or a splash of hot sauce to the cheese sauce.
- For a lighter option, substitute half of the pasta with zucchini noodles or cauliflower florets.
Method to the Madness
The secret to achieving a perfectly creamy mac and cheese lies in the cheese sauce. Start with a roux (butter and flour mixture) to create a base that thickens as you add milk. By gradually incorporating the cheese, you ensure it melts evenly without clumping. The eggs add richness and help bind everything together, resulting in a decadent dish that is sure to impress. The crumbled breakfast biscuits on top provide a delightful contrast in texture, taking this Breakfast Mac and Cheese to the next level!
Shelf Life & Storage
If you have leftovers (which is rare but possible), store them in an airtight container in the fridge for up to 3 days. Reheat in the oven or microwave until warmed through. You can also freeze the unbaked mixture for up to 2 months. Just make sure to cover it tightly with foil or plastic wrap. When you’re ready to enjoy it, thaw overnight in the fridge and bake as directed.
Common Qs About Breakfast Mac and Cheese Recipe
Can I use a different type of pasta?
Absolutely! While cavatappi adds a nice texture, you can use any pasta shape you prefer, such as macaroni, penne, or fusilli.
Is there a vegetarian version of this recipe?
Yes! Simply omit the sausage and add more veggies, or use a meat substitute like tempeh or lentils for protein.
Can I make this dish ahead of time?
Yes! You can prepare it up to the baking step, cover it, and refrigerate for a day. Just bake it when you’re ready to serve!
What can I serve with Breakfast Mac and Cheese?
This dish pairs well with a simple green salad, fresh fruit, or even a side of crispy bacon for extra indulgence.
If you’re eager to explore more delicious pasta dishes, consider trying out these favorites:
The Last Word
This Breakfast Mac and Cheese Recipe is a delightful fusion of breakfast and comfort food that will leave everyone asking for seconds. With its creamy texture, savory sausage, and colorful veggies, it’s a dish that brings joy to any table. You can enjoy it as a cozy family meal or as a fun brunch dish with friends. So why wait? Gather the ingredients, follow the steps, and create a delicious masterpiece that will become a new family favorite!

Breakfast Mac and Cheese Recipe
Ingredients
Equipment
Method
- Step 1: Bring a large pot of salted water to a boil. Add the cavatappi pasta and cook according to package instructions until al dente. Drain and set aside.
- Step 2: In a large skillet over medium heat, cook the crumbled breakfast sausage until browned and fully cooked. Drain excess fat if necessary. Add the diced onion, red pepper, and jalapeño to the skillet. Sauté until the onions are translucent and the peppers are tender, about 5-7 minutes. Season with garlic salt.
- Step 3: In a separate saucepan, melt the butter over medium heat. Once melted, whisk in the flour and cook for about 1 minute, stirring constantly. Gradually whisk in the whole milk, ensuring no lumps form. Continue whisking until the mixture thickens, about 5-7 minutes. Remove from heat and stir in the shredded colby jack, pepper jack, and sharp cheddar cheese until completely melted and smooth.
- Step 4: In a large mixing bowl, combine the cooked pasta, sausage and vegetable mixture, and cheese sauce. Mix well to ensure everything is evenly coated. Taste and adjust seasoning with salt and pepper if needed.
- Step 5: Beat the eggs in a small bowl, then fold them into the pasta and cheese mixture.
- Step 6: Preheat your oven to 350°F (175°C). Transfer the pasta mixture to a greased baking dish. Top with crumbled breakfast biscuits.
- Step 7: Bake in the preheated oven for 25-30 minutes, or until the top is golden brown and bubbly.
- Step 8: Let the dish cool for a few minutes before serving. Scoop it onto plates, and enjoy your warm, cheesy Breakfast Mac and Cheese!
Notes
- Feel free to substitute the pasta shape with your favorite variety.
- For a vegetarian version, omit the sausage and add more vegetables.
- You can prepare this dish ahead of time and bake it just before serving.
